Overview

Will County COVID-19 Response Fund

Administrators: United Way of Will County and Community Foundation of Will County (partnership)

Geographic Scope: Will County, Illinois and surrounding suburbs

Program Type: Emergency response fund (established during COVID-19 pandemic)

Program Overview

The Will County COVID-19 Response Fund is an extension of the Will County Disaster & Community Crisis Fund (originally created after the devastating Plainfield Tornado). The COVID-19 fund unites local funds raised by companies, individuals, and civic partners and disburses them to local nonprofit organizations serving Will County residents.

Purpose: Support nonprofit organizations serving the community's most vulnerable neighbors experiencing economic hardship due to the coronavirus outbreak.

    Total Funding Distributed

    $750,000 across three phases:
  • Phase 1 (4/15/2020): $250,000
  • Phase 2 (5/8/2020): $100,000
  • Phase 3 (6/4/2020): $400,000

    Funding Uses

    Donations supported increased access to:
  • Emergency food and basic supplies
  • Rent and mortgage assistance
  • Utility assistance
  • Direct financial assistance for household supplies
  • Nonprofit safety and operations assistance

    Funding Distribution Model

  • 100% of donations go to support services and supplies (except for minimal credit card processing fees)
  • Funds allocated to local nonprofit organizations who provide services and supplies
  • Nonprofit agencies awarded funds are announced as they receive grants
  • Individuals and families in need access support through participating nonprofit organizations

    Who Can Apply

    Direct applications from individuals and families: Not applicable
  • All funds distributed through local nonprofit organizations
  • Individuals/families in need should contact participating nonprofit agencies for services

    Application Status

    Currently: Not accepting applications
  • Applications were processed during emergency phases in 2020
  • Fund distributed as of June 2020
